Transaction 50f66cfa21e63e60adaa292631ac3aed73cf7a7af7fb345d111e36f96870609a
1 Input
1 Output
-
50f66cfa21e63e60adaa292631ac3aed73cf7a7af7fb345d111e36f96870609a:0
- value
- 612900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 665168cc21c4843a79bc902045ea601688c9fba1 OP_EQUAL
- address
- 3B22NXpsFKwJXBta6kicqYpetfG33xUDmU